Netherlands - Export of Fresh or Chilled Bovine Edible Offal
Since 2014, Netherlands Export of Fresh or Chilled Bovine Edible Offal decreased by 3.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 3 among other countries in Export of Fresh or Chilled Bovine Edible Offal at $119,862,069.45. Netherlands is overtaken by Ireland, which was number 2 with $148,286,027.68 and is followed by Australia with $90,806,564.59. United States ranked the highest with $284,046,242.61 in 2019, that is a growth of 6.7% compared to 2018. Uganda recorded the best 5 years average growth at +241.7% per year, while Thailand witnessed the worst performance at -92% per year.
